Verification is not automatically a warning sign. Licensed operators commonly request proof of identity, address, or payment ownership to meet anti-money-laundering requirements. The sensible question is not whether checks exist, but whether the process is explained clearly and handled through secure channels.

Slots are designed around mathematical probabilities, not intuition. A losing streak does not make a win “due”; a near miss is not the machine whispering a secret. Pay attention to volatility, return-to-player figures, maximum wins, and special features. RTP is a long-run theoretical value, not a promise for one evening, one week, or one particularly optimistic player.

Bonuses, Wagering Rules, and Small Print
Promotional offers can be useful, but they often come with more luggage than a budget airline allowance. A deposit match may include minimum deposits, maximum qualifying stakes, restricted games, expiry dates, wagering multipliers, and withdrawal limits. Read those conditions before accepting an offer, because acceptance may turn a simple cash balance into a rules-based puzzle.
Pay special attention to game weighting. Some casinos count different games at different percentages toward wagering requirements, while others exclude certain titles completely. A large headline figure can become considerably less impressive once the arithmetic arrives. If the calculation is difficult to follow, contact support and request a plain explanation before depositing.

Payments, Withdrawals, and Customer Support
Payment information is where a casino’s polished image meets the pavement. UK users should look for familiar deposit methods, transparent fees, stated processing times, and clear minimum and maximum amounts. A deposit may appear instantly while a withdrawal takes longer because of verification, manual review, or payment-provider procedures. Those delays should be explained, not treated as a mysterious fog.
Support quality is easiest to judge before a problem occurs. Send a straightforward question about verification or wagering and assess the reply. Helpful agents answer the actual question; less helpful ones produce a decorative paragraph that says plenty while confirming nothing. Live chat, email, and a useful help centre are preferable to a single contact form floating in digital space.
Responsible Gambling: The Unfashionable Essential
Gambling should remain paid entertainment, not a plan for repairing rent money or settling personal worries. Set a budget and time limit before playing, keep deposits separate from essential spending, and avoid chasing losses. If the session stops feeling voluntary, use deposit limits, time-outs, or self-exclusion tools. Organisations such as GamCare and the National Gambling Helpline can provide UK-focused support.
